Why Did Wit Studio Drop Attack on Titan?

avatarRuingMitea year ago
Best Answer
avatarHouselingMoona year ago

Wit Studio dropped Attack on Titan due to the intense production schedule and the immense workload. They wanted to focus on other projects.
